Biography

I am a board-certified?nephrologist?at The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center. I specialize in diagnosing and treating patients with complex kidney conditions, including?polycystic kidney disease (PKD), chronic kidney disease, and other nephrological disorders. I lead the development of the first specialized clinic at Ohio State dedicated to treating patients with autosomal dominant polycystic kidney disease (ADPKD).

My patients can rely on me for high quality, compassionate care and honest communication in every encounter. I coll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of skilled experts to ensure each patient receives personalized care tailored to their unique needs and values.

In addition to my clinical responsibilities, I am passionate about advancing kidney care through innovation and education. I serve as an?associate clinical professor of Internal Medicine in the Division of Nephrology?at The Ohio State University College of Medicine.
